Mozilla is bringing its latest browser release, Firefox 10, out of beta. It is designed with the help of a former Google engineer hired by Firefox in an attempt to claw back the market leader position which it lost to Google's Chrome browser in December. Long-term user adoption of Chrome over Firefox would have serious implications for Mozilla, an open-source foundation, by making its search default partnership with Google redundant.
